对象存储和对象存储集群区别在哪儿呢,深入解析,对象存储与对象存储集群的区别及其应用场景
- 综合资讯
- 2024-12-13 20:43:15
- 2

对象存储与对象存储集群主要区别在于扩展性和性能。对象存储是基本存储单元,适用于少量数据存储;而对象存储集群则通过分布式架构,支持海量数据存储和高效访问,适用于大规模数据...
对象存储与对象存储集群主要区别在于扩展性和性能。对象存储是基本存储单元,适用于少量数据存储;而对象存储集群则通过分布式架构,支持海量数据存储和高效访问,适用于大规模数据场景。应用场景上,对象存储适用于单点存储需求,而对象存储集群则适用于需要高可用性和扩展性的大规模数据应用。
随着互联网的快速发展,数据存储需求日益增长,对象存储作为一种新型存储技术,得到了广泛关注,在实际应用中,我们常常会听到“对象存储”和“对象存储集群”这两个概念,那么它们之间究竟有何区别呢?本文将从以下几个方面对对象存储与对象存储集群的区别进行深入解析。
定义
1、对象存储
对象存储是一种基于文件系统的存储方式,它将数据以对象的形式存储,每个对象由唯一标识符(ID)、元数据(描述对象属性)和实际数据三部分组成,对象存储适用于存储非结构化数据,如图片、视频、文档等。
2、对象存储集群
对象存储集群是指在分布式系统中,通过多个对象存储节点协同工作,实现数据的高可用性、高可靠性和高性能,对象存储集群由多个对象存储节点组成,每个节点负责存储一部分数据,通过负载均衡和故障转移机制,确保整个集群的稳定运行。
架构
1、对象存储
对象存储通常采用单节点或多节点架构,单节点架构简单,但扩展性较差;多节点架构通过增加节点数量,提高存储容量和性能,但需要考虑节点间的负载均衡和故障转移。
2、对象存储集群
对象存储集群采用分布式架构,节点间通过网络连接,共同存储和管理数据,集群架构具有以下特点:
(1)高可用性:通过冗余存储和故障转移机制,确保数据不因单个节点故障而丢失。
(2)高可靠性:采用数据副本和分布式存储技术,提高数据可靠性。
(3)高性能:通过负载均衡和并行处理,提高存储性能。
应用场景
1、对象存储
对象存储适用于以下场景:
(1)海量非结构化数据存储:如图片、视频、文档等。
(2)数据备份和归档:降低存储成本,提高数据安全性。
(3)大数据分析:为大数据应用提供数据存储支持。
2、对象存储集群
对象存储集群适用于以下场景:
(1)大规模数据存储:如云计算、大数据、物联网等。
(2)高可用性要求:如金融、电信、政府等行业。
(3)高性能需求:如视频点播、在线直播等。
性能对比
1、存储容量
对象存储:单节点或多节点存储容量取决于硬件配置。
对象存储集群:通过增加节点数量,实现海量存储。
2、性能
对象存储:性能受限于单个节点,扩展性较差。
对象存储集群:通过负载均衡和并行处理,提高性能。
3、可靠性
对象存储:可靠性受限于单个节点,存在数据丢失风险。
对象存储集群:通过冗余存储和故障转移机制,提高可靠性。
对象存储与对象存储集群在架构、应用场景和性能等方面存在明显区别,对象存储适用于海量非结构化数据存储、数据备份和归档等场景;而对象存储集群适用于大规模数据存储、高可用性和高性能等场景,在实际应用中,根据需求选择合适的存储方案,可以提高数据存储效率和安全性。
本文链接:https://zhitaoyun.cn/1538067.html
发表评论